The tuning is done with the AEM FIC. We have the ability to control fuel, timing and scale/clamp MAP. We have only played with MAF and MAP. We have not needed to alter timing at this point.

right now our car has the following again ALL ON PUMP GAS

AMS 02 housing/downpipe
AMS Test pipe
AMS Twin Tip Catback
AMS Intake/MAF Pipe
AMS Upper IC pipe
AMS Frount Mount intercooler
AMS Manual boost controller
AMS Front Motor Mount
AMS under the hood shifter bushings
AEM FIC Fuel Controller
AEM Uego
